[Seasar-user:3085] Re: [S2JSF] f:paramで最新の値が評価されない

Kaisei HAMAMOTO hamamoto
2006年 1月 13日 (金) 10:06:37 JST


浜本です。

素早いご対応、ありがとうございます。
今後ともよろしくお願いいたします。

Hirotaka HONMA wrote:
> S2JSFを修正しました。
> 次バージョンから反映されます。
> 
> ----
> 
> ■原因
> 
> f:paramでは、
> (1) m:valueの値をrequestへ保存する
> (2) htmlでrequestから値を取得する
> というロジックになっています。
> 
> 今までは(1)の処理をlifecycleの先頭(RESTORE_VIEWフェーズより
> 前)で行っていました。
> この時点では画面入力値がDTOへ反映されていないため、前画面の
> 値がrequestへ保存され、(2)で画面へ表示されていました。
> 
> ■修正内容
> 
> (1)の処理をRENDER_RESPONSEフェーズの直前で行うようにしました。



Seasar-user メーリングリストの案内